Experience the versitality of handmade paper in this exhibition of works by artists from around the country. Installations, sculpture, pulp painting and assemblage show the amazing variety of art forms possible with this medium. Through February 25 at the Minnesota Center for Book Arts, in the Open Book building, 1011 Washington Ave. S., Minneapolis; 612/215-2520; www.mnbookarts.org

St. Paul’s United Church of Christ, St. Paul: American soprano Cyndia Sieden performs a unique collection of arias that Mozart wrote for coloratura soprano Aloysia Weber, along with other works, including the “Queen of the Night” aria from The Magic Flute. The arias are programmed between two longer pieces of contrasting style: Henry Purcell’s Suite from King Arthur and Philip Glass’s Symphony No. 3.
